G701 JVV is a 1989 Renault R25 in Blue with a 2,849c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 2 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.
Across all 1989 Renault R25 models, the average MOT pass rate is 61.8% with a typical mileage of 119,334 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Renault R25 fails its MOT is su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 613 recorded failures. If you're considering buying G701 JVV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ault R25 typically stays on UK roads for around 41 years. At 37 years old, this Renault R25 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
